The future control of Chorley Council will be decided tomorrow as voters elect a third of the borough’s councillors.
Election day is Thursday, May 3, with the count taking place after polls close at 10pm.
The current composition of the council is Conservative 23 seats, Labour 19 seats, Liberal Democrat two seats and Independents two seats and there is one vacant seat to be decided in a by-election also on May 3.
There are 43 candidates standing for the 16 seats up for election. Polling stations will be open from 7am until 10pm on Thursday.
